Output 2c7360fccb555ba913990ab57776475c7b7d42deb18d8fb9f1af673ab2177985:1

value
20505459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675f1ee244f5fd09eb08e30487bccffa0e27e0eb OP_EQUAL
address
3B7bUQAcbXonqLJDBeSJG6m5C5HPFfbDNG
transaction
2c7360fccb555ba913990ab57776475c7b7d42deb18d8fb9f1af673ab2177985
confirmations
256664
spent
true